* [PATCH 0/7] quota: Use s_umount for quota on/off serialization
@ 2016-11-24  8:12 ` Jan Kara
  0 siblings, 0 replies; 22+ messages in thread
From: Jan Kara @ 2016-11-24  8:12 UTC (permalink / raw)
  To: linux-fsdevel; +Cc: Al Viro, mfasheh, jlbec, ocfs2-devel, Jan Kara

Hello,

this patch set changes quota code to use s_umount semaphore for serialization
of quota on/off operations among each other and with other quotactl and
quota writeback operations. So far we have used dedicated dqonoff_mutex but
that triggered lockdep warnings during fs freezing and also unnecessarily
serialized some quotactl operations.

Al, any objections to patch 1/7 exporting functionality to get superblock with
s_umount in exclusive mode? Alternatively I could add a wrapper around
get_super_thawed() in quota code to drop s_umount & get it in exclusive mode
and recheck that superblock didn't get unmounted / frozen but what I did here
looked cleaner to me.

OCFS2 guys, it would be good if you could test ocfs2 quotas with this patch set
in some multi-node setup (I have tested just with a single node), especially
whether quota file recovery for other nodes still works as expected. Thanks.

If nobody objects, I'll push these changes through my tree to Linus.

* [PATCH 2/7] quota: Hold s_umount in exclusive mode when enabling / disabling quotas
  2016-11-24  8:12 ` [Ocfs2-devel] " Jan Kara
@ 2016-11-24  8:12   ` Jan Kara
  -1 siblings, 0 replies; 22+ messages in thread
From: Jan Kara @ 2016-11-24  8:12 UTC (permalink / raw)
  To: linux-fsdevel; +Cc: Al Viro, mfasheh, jlbec, ocfs2-devel, Jan Kara

Currently we hold s_umount semaphore only in shared mode when enabling
or disabling quotas and use dqonoff_mutex for serializing quota state
changes on a filesystem and also quota state changes with other places
depending on current quota state. Using dedicated mutex for this causes
possible deadlocks during filesystem freezing (see following commit for
details) so we transition to using s_umount semaphore for the necessary
synchronization whose lock ordering is properly handled by the
filesystem freezing code. As a start grab s_umount in exclusive mode
when enabling / disabling quotas.

* [PATCH 3/7] quota: Use s_umount protection for quota operations
  2016-11-24  8:12 ` [Ocfs2-devel] " Jan Kara
@ 2016-11-24  8:12   ` Jan Kara
  -1 siblings, 0 replies; 22+ messages in thread
From: Jan Kara @ 2016-11-24  8:12 UTC (permalink / raw)
  To: linux-fsdevel; +Cc: Al Viro, mfasheh, jlbec, ocfs2-devel, Jan Kara

Writeback quota is protected by s_umount semaphore held for reading
because every writeback must be protected by that lock (grabbed either
by the generic writeback code or by quotactl handler). Getting next
available ID in quota file, querying quota state, setting quota
information, getting quota format are all quotactl operations protected
by s_umount semaphore held for reading grabbed in quotactl handler.

This also fixes lockdep splat about possible deadlock during filesystem
freezing where sync_filesystem() is called with page-faults already
blocked but sync_filesystem() calls into dquot_writeback_dquots() which
grabs dqonoff_mutex which ranks above i_mutex (vfs_load_quota_inode()
grabs i_mutex under dqonoff_mutex) which clearly ranks below page fault
freeze protection (e.g. via mmap_sem dependencies). The reported problem
is not a real deadlock possibility since during quota on we check
whether filesystem freezing is not in progress but still it is good to
have this fixed.

* [PATCH 4/7] ocfs2: Protect periodic quota syncing with s_umount semaphore
  2016-11-24  8:12 ` [Ocfs2-devel] " Jan Kara
@ 2016-11-24  8:12   ` Jan Kara
  -1 siblings, 0 replies; 22+ messages in thread
From: Jan Kara @ 2016-11-24  8:12 UTC (permalink / raw)
  To: linux-fsdevel; +Cc: Al Viro, mfasheh, jlbec, ocfs2-devel, Jan Kara

New quota locking rules will require s_umount semaphore for all quota
scanning functions. Add is for periodic quota syncing.

* [PATCH 7/7] quota: Remove dqonoff_mutex
  2016-11-24  8:12 ` [Ocfs2-devel] " Jan Kara
@ 2016-11-24  8:12   ` Jan Kara
  -1 siblings, 0 replies; 22+ messages in thread
From: Jan Kara @ 2016-11-24  8:12 UTC (permalink / raw)
  To: linux-fsdevel; +Cc: Al Viro, mfasheh, jlbec, ocfs2-devel, Jan Kara

The only places that were grabbing dqonoff_mutex are functions turning
quotas on and off and these are properly serialized using s_umount
semaphore. Remove dqonoff_mutex.
